Does Prince Harry live at his mother, Lady Diana’s, house during his visit to Britain?

Prince Harry, his wife Meghan Markle, and their two children are planning; To visit Britain next July, when preparatory activities will be held related to the 2027 Invictus Games, and the British media is interested in this visit amid expectations that he will stay at “Altorpe Palace,” where his late mother, Princess Diana, lived.. But what will the repercussions of the visit be?

The visit of the Duke of Sussex, accompanied by their two children: “Prince Archie” and “Princess Lilibet”, to Britain will be the first since 2022, when Prince Harry gave up his royal duties and preferred to reside in the United States of America with his family, but the visit that was announced recently is receiving wide media attention in Britain, given its timing and the possible destinations of this trip.

Some media outlets expect that the young family will reside in “Althorp House”, which is the private family residence of the Spencer family, which is the family of Prince Harry’s mother (Lady Diana), especially with its temporary closure to visitors at the same time. “The palace” carries special symbolism for Prince Harry, as it is the burial place of his mother, Princess Diana, which adds an emotional dimension to any potential visit, especially since the name “Princess Lilibet” includes the middle name “Diana.” In honor of her late grandmother.

While no official confirmation has been issued about the whereabouts of Prince Harry and his family, speculation has been raised about the possibility of Prince Harry staying during his week-long visit with his wife, Meghan Markle, at Altorp Palace. News has spread that King Charles III (Prince Harry’s father) offered the Dukes of Sussex accommodation in one of the royal palaces during their visit, despite their loss of state-funded security protection. After they gave up their royal duties in 2020, which brought them into repeated legal disputes regarding security arrangements in Britain.

Despite the record of great disagreements between the British Royal Family on the one hand, and between Prince Harry and Meghan Markle on the other hand, Harry and Meghan issued a book and a documentary about the repercussions of the tense relationship between the two parties. Prince Harry surprised his followers with his recent statements, which he made last April, during a humanitarian visit to Ukraine, when he stressed that day, in an interview with “ITV News”, his adherence to his public role in the British Royal Family, despite his official withdrawal from Royal tasks.

In the interview, Prince Harry confirmed that he will always remain a part of the royal family, adding that he continues to work in the field for which he was born, and enjoys it. He indicated that he finds great value in conducting field visits. To support people he had met previously, stressing his commitment to humanitarian work.

Harry also made it clear that he was grateful; Because he has the platform that his public position affords him; To shed light on humanitarian issues, especially supporting those affected by war, he pointed out that these visits represent an essential part of his mission in public service.
